Latest Patents
Fersdahl holds a patent for a "Vertical situation display using cell-based architecture." This radar system performs multiple horizontal scans to identify several cells. From these scans, the radar system generates a first vertical profile applied to the identified cells. It then conducts vertical scans of these cells to obtain measured reflectivity values in elevation. These values are utilized to create a second vertical profile, which refines the first vertical profile and aids in proximal weather analysis. The data from both profiles can be combined into a data packet for storage or transmission to a remote device, which can reproduce a third vertical profile from the information contained in the packet.
Career Highlights
Mark Fersdahl is currently employed at Rockwell Collins, Inc., where he continues to develop and innovate in the field of radar technology. His work has been instrumental in advancing the capabilities of radar systems.
Collaborations
Fersdahl has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Venkata A Sishtla and Divesh Lakhi. Their combined expertise contributes to the success of their projects and innovations.
